#7b0484 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#7b0484 is composed of 48.2% red, 1.6% green and 51.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 6.8% cyan, 97% magenta, 0% yellow and 48.2% black. It has a hue angle of 295.8 degrees, a saturation of 94.1% and a lightness of 26.7%. #7b0484 color hex could be obtained by blending #f608ff with #000009. Closest websafe color is: #660099.

● #7b0484 color description : Dark magenta.
The hexadecimal color #7b0484 has RGB values of R:123, G:4, B:132 and CMYK values of C:0.07, M:0.97, Y:0, K:0.48. Its decimal value is 8062084.
